Parking lot expansion services involve increasing the size and capacity of existing parking areas to accommodate more vehicles. This process typically includes grading the land, paving additional sections, and installing necessary markings and signage. The goal is to create a more functional parking space that can serve a growing number of visitors, residents, or employees, making daily routines more convenient and reducing congestion. These services are tailored to meet the specific needs of each property, ensuring that the expanded lot integrates seamlessly with the existing infrastructure.

The overview below groups typical Parking Lot Expansion proj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sugar Land,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or parking lot repairs, such as patching potholes or sealing cracks, generally fall between $250-$600. Many routine jobs land within this range, especially for smaller areas or less extensive work.
Surface Resurfacing - Resurfacing or overlay projects usually cost between $1,000-$3,000 for most parking lots in Sugar Land, TX. Larger, more complex resurfacing jobs can reach $4,000+ but are less common for standard projects.
Full Parking Lot Expansion - Expanding a parking lot with new asphalt or concrete can typically range from $10,000-$30,000 depending on size and design. Many projects fall into the middle of this band, with larger expansions pushing into higher costs.
Complete Replacement - Replacing an entire parking lot often costs $25,000-$50,000 or more for larger commercial properties. These are the highest-cost projects, with most jobs in this range representing extensive or complex work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als or written estimates that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any specific considerations relevant to the project. Having these details docum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ties share a common understanding of the project’s requirements. It’s also beneficial to discuss how changes or unforeseen issues will be handled, as well as the process for addressing questions or concerns throughout the project.
